【JAVA基础】数组Array

  • Post author:
  • Post category:java

第五章 数组Array 5.1 数组的定义 1, 存储 相同数据类型 的 一组数据 。相同数据类型(包括基本数据类型和引用数据类型) 2, 数组是引用数据类型 5.2 数组的作用 方便管理和维护一组数据。 5.3 数组的内存 1, 数组是连续的存储空间(连着的,所以方便管理) 2, 数组有下角标,从0开始(JAVA中的所有下角标都是从0开始的) 3, 基本数据类型临时变量,存储栈中,引用数据类型的…

继续阅读 【JAVA基础】数组Array

JAVA中int与string相互转化的几种方法

  • Post author:
  • Post category:java

1.JAVA 中int类型转String类型的三种通常方法: 1、String.valueOf(int i) 2、Integer.toString(int i) 3、i + “”; //i 为 int类型,int+string型就是先将int型的i转为string然后跟上后面的空string。 三种方法效率排序为: Integer.toString(int i) > String.value…

继续阅读 JAVA中int与string相互转化的几种方法

java 子类的构造函数,Java中的子类的构造函数

  • Post author:
  • Post category:java

When compiling this program, I get error- class Person { Person(int a) { } } class Employee extends Person { Employee(int b) { } } public class A1{ public static void main(String[] args){ } } Error- C…

继续阅读 java 子类的构造函数,Java中的子类的构造函数

C# 对接JAVA过程中RSA 私钥公钥加密问题

  • Post author:
  • Post category:java

公司业务需求要和第三方进行接口对接。我方使用的是C#,第三方是JAVA ,安全验证使用了AES和RSA加密。 AES加密,机密好弄, RSA就有些麻烦了,C#和JAVA的不一样。C#原生的支持的XML格式密钥。java提供的是pem文件格式密钥。 下图为签名方式: 签名规则详细步骤如下: (1)合作方、现在支付生成各自 RSA 公私钥、AES 对称密钥。其中,合作方 RSA 公私钥为 (coope…

继续阅读 C# 对接JAVA过程中RSA 私钥公钥加密问题

java中集合和数组的区别_java 数组与集合

  • Post author:
  • Post category:java

一、数组、集合 数组、集合:都是一种容器,用一个对象管理多个对象; 数组:不能自动增长;只能存放同类型的元素 集合:能自动扩容;部分集合允许存放不同类型的元素; 二、学习这些集合类要掌握哪些东西: 1)怎样得到(选择)集合对象; 2)怎样添加元素 3)怎样删除元素 4)怎样循环遍历没一个元素 三、list、set、map collection:父接口; Set:接口 ---一个实现类: HashS…

继续阅读 java中集合和数组的区别_java 数组与集合

java 实现动态定时任务

  • Post author:
  • Post category:java

** 一:corn时间转换工具类 ```java package com.ypkj.provider.utils; import com.ypkj.provider.cron.CronPatternConstant; import java.text.ParseException; import java.text.SimpleDateFormat; import java.util.Date; …

继续阅读 java 实现动态定时任务

.Net 和Java开发平台的区别

  • Post author:
  • Post category:java

.NET Framework :提供函数、类库。 .Net :是一种多语言的单一平台,可以使用多达几十种语言进行开发。 百度百科 JAVA :单一语言多开发平台,优点是可以跨平台开发,如window、手机、Linux等。 版权声明:本文为qq_34778597原创文章,遵循 CC 4.0 BY-SA 版权协议,转载请附上原文出处链接和本声明。原文链接:https://blog.csdn.net/q…

继续阅读 .Net 和Java开发平台的区别

Java多线程之可重入锁概念

  • Post author:
  • Post category:java

Java多线程之可重入锁概念 文章目录 Java多线程之可重入锁概念 一、什么是可重入锁 二、demo 1、synchronized 2、UnReentrantLock 3、ReentrantLock 三、总结 一、什么是可重入锁 ​ 在java中,可重入锁分为两种,即synchronized锁以及ReentrantLock及其实现。那么,什么是重入锁呢,其实重入锁就是 一个线程能否获取一个已经由…

继续阅读 Java多线程之可重入锁概念

java 从数据库获取源码、动态编译、方法调用

  • Post author:
  • Post category:java

@RequestMapping("/test/load") @ResponseBody public AjaxResult classLoad(@NotBlank String key) throws Exception { // String javaSrc = exampleService.findConfigByKey(key);//从数据库获取以下源码 String javaSrc = "…

继续阅读 java 从数据库获取源码、动态编译、方法调用

java多线程

  • Post author:
  • Post category:java

简述java内存模型(JMM) java内存模型定义了程序中各种变量的访问规则。其规定所有变量都存储在主内存,线程均有自己的工作内存。 工作内存中保存被该线程使用的变量的主内存副本,线程对变量的所有操作都必须在工作空间进行,不能直接读写主内存数据。操作完成后,线程的工作内存通过缓存一致性协议将操作完的数据刷回主存。 简述as-if-serial 编译器等会对原始的程序进行指令重排序和优化。但不管怎…

继续阅读 java多线程